Room Parents
|
Allison Greene & Jacqui Siegel
Room Parents are responsible for organizing classroom parties, recruiting field trip volunteers, and coordinating the class to show appreciation to Wescott teachers and staff during Teacher Appreciation Week. They maintain contact with the classroom teacher to discuss any needs or preferences the teacher might have for these activities.
This committee is responsible for the selection of room parents prior to the beginning of the school year. Committee members organize the room parent folders and hold an informational meeting shortly after the beginning of the year. They also send out reminder emails throughout the year to alert room parents of upcoming classroom parties and events.
